Causes Of Brown Coolant
Have you noticed that your coolant has turned brown? This is a sign of underlying issues in your car’s cooling system. Understanding the causes of brown coolant can help you address these problems before they lead to more significant damage.
Rust And Corrosion
Rust is one of the primary reasons for brown coolant. When metal parts in your cooling system corrode, rust particles mix with the coolant. This rust changes the color of the coolant to a brownish hue.
Corrosion occurs when the coolant is old or not replaced regularly. Over time, the protective inhibitors in the coolant break down. This allows rust and corrosion to develop on the metal parts. As a result, the coolant turns brown.
Contaminants In The System
Another cause of brown coolant is the presence of contaminants in the system. These can include oil, dirt, and debris. These substances can enter the cooling system through leaks or during maintenance.
Oil contamination happens when there is a leak between the engine oil and coolant passages. This can be due to a faulty head gasket or a cracked engine block. Dirt and debris might enter the system during coolant changes or repairs.
Contaminants not only change the color of the coolant but also reduce its effectiveness. This can lead to overheating and other engine problems.

How To Fix Brown Coolant
Brown coolant in your vehicle is a sign of contamination. It affects the engine’s performance and can cause overheating. Fixing brown coolant involves a few steps. These steps ensure your vehicle runs smoothly and efficiently.
Flushing The System
First, drain the old coolant from the radiator. Use a container to catch the fluid. Once drained, close the drain plug. Next, fill the radiator with clean water. Run the engine for 10-15 minutes. This helps flush out any remaining contaminants. Turn off the engine and let it cool. Drain the water and repeat the process. Continue until the water runs clear.
After flushing, fill the radiator with new, clean coolant. Check the owner’s manual for the correct type. Ensure the coolant reaches the proper fill line. Start the engine again and let it run. Check for leaks and ensure the coolant circulates properly. This step restores the cooling system’s efficiency.
Replacing Damaged Components
Inspect the radiator cap. A faulty cap can cause contamination. Replace it if you see wear or damage. Check the hoses for leaks or cracks. Damaged hoses need replacement. They ensure proper coolant flow. Examine the thermostat. A stuck thermostat affects coolant circulation. Replace it if necessary.
The water pump is another critical component. It moves the coolant through the engine. A failing pump can lead to brown coolant. Listen for unusual noises or look for leaks. Replace the water pump if needed. These steps help maintain a clean cooling system. They prevent future issues and ensure your engine stays cool.

Choosing The Right Coolant
Choosing the right coolant is crucial for your vehicle’s performance. Using the wrong type can lead to engine overheating and expensive repairs. This section will guide you through the types of coolant and how to ensure compatibility with your vehicle.
Types Of Coolant
There are several types of coolant, each designed for specific engines and climates. Understanding these types will help you make an informed choice.
- Inorganic Acid Technology (IAT): Common in older vehicles. Needs frequent changes.
- Organic Acid Technology (OAT): Found in many modern cars. Longer life span.
- Hybrid Organic Acid Technology (HOAT): Combines IAT and OAT benefits. Suitable for various vehicles.
- Phosphate-Free Organic Acid Technology (P-OAT): Often used in European and Asian cars. Long-lasting and efficient.
Compatibility With Your Vehicle
Using the correct coolant type ensures your engine runs efficiently. Compatibility with your vehicle’s engine and materials is crucial.
- Check your owner’s manual: It provides the recommended type of coolant.
- Consider your vehicle’s age: Older cars might need IAT coolants.
- Be aware of materials: Some engines use aluminum, which requires specific coolants.
- Climate considerations: Coolants can be tailored for extreme weather conditions.

When To See A Professional
Brown coolant can indicate several issues with your car. It can be tempting to fix it yourself. But sometimes, seeking the help of a professional is necessary. Let’s explore when it is best to see a mechanic.
Persistent Coolant Issues
If you notice the coolant is brown even after a flush, it is time to see a professional. This may signal a deeper issue. It could be rust in the radiator or a problem with the engine block. A mechanic can diagnose the root cause and fix it properly.
Repeatedly adding new coolant will not solve the underlying problem. It is essential to address the issue at its source. Consistent brown coolant means there’s an ongoing issue that needs expert attention.
Complex Repairs
Some repairs are too complex for a DIY approach. If you suspect a head gasket leak or a cracked engine block, consult a professional. These repairs require special tools and expertise.
Attempting these repairs yourself can lead to more damage. It may even pose safety risks. Mechanics have the right equipment and knowledge to handle such complex issues.
